Transaction

0ab7366a302b9c8a5f7aca304dd26cd3a67e9bebf74f352235467635bb303310
354,332 confirmations
Timestamp
1564090677
Block587,018
Fee17,766 sats
Fee rate42.1 sats/vB
view on mempool.space

Inputs & Outputs